As an Estimator you will responsible for preparing budgets,
estimates and pre-bid packages for construction projects.
Primary Responsibilities
Works with estimators and project management teams to develop
sections of schematic, design development and construction document
estimates including soliciting and evaluating subcontractor bids,
scopes of work, reviewing project plans and specifications for
various categories of work both large and small
Leads Estimating Team with timely roll-out and execution of the
entire estimate deliverable process.
Conducts initial analysis of drawings and specifications to ensure
required documentation is present and determine scope of work
Develops full-scope estimates
Critically analyzes bid documents and understand risk and
opportunities and articulate those to management
Organizes the bid team, providing leadership and direction with
regards to means and methods, schedule and strategy
Participates in technical proposals for Alternative Delivery
projects
Provides detailed quantity take off of specific trades when
required
Creates detailed crew and production cost estimates and review
prices with estimating team
Solicits and analyzes subcontractor and vendor pricing input when
required
Attends project site pre-bid meetings, site tours, and post-bid
interviews as required
Develops unit costs accurately
Performs technical/plan review when required
Accurately assesses and plans takeoff workload
Gathers and monitors actual cost vs. estimated cost, maintaining
project cost history
Manages and maintains subcontractor database and subcontractor
prequalification.
Builds effective relationships with customers, design team,
subcontractors, suppliers, and user groups that reflect and support
company core values and meets or exceeds the customer's
expectations
Performs other duties as assigned
